PART 738--WOOL WAREHOUSES--Table of Contents
 
Sec. 738.44  Weighing apparatus; examination.

    Any weighing apparatus used for ascertaining the weight stated in a 
receipt or certificate issued for wool stored in a warehouse shall be 
subject to examination by any officer or agent of the Department. If the 
Department shall disapprove any such weighing apparatus, it shall not 
thereafter, unless such disapproval be withdrawn, be used in 
ascertaining the weight of any wool for the purposes of the act and the 
regulations in this part.
